Logos as Brand Identity in Luxury Jewelry Packaging
In the world of luxury jewelry, packaging is just as important as the precious gemstones and intricate designs that reside inside.
One key element of luxury jewelry packaging is the use of logos as brand identity. Logos are a powerful tool in establishing a brand's identity and creating a lasting impression on customers. One example of a well-known logo in luxury jewelry packaging is the Cartier logo. The Cartier logo depicts two overlapping “C”s, symbolizing the brand’s history and heritage. This iconic logo has become synonymous with luxury and sophistication, and is instantly recognizable to those familiar with luxury jewelry. Another example is the Tiffany & Co. logo. The Tiffany & Co. logo is a combination of the brand’s name in a classic, elegant font and a small, simple blue box. This logo perfectly captures the brand’s timeless and sophisticated aesthetic, and has become synonymous with luxury and prestige.
Logos in luxury jewelry packaging not only provide a visual representation of a brand, but also communicate a brand’s values and story. For example, the Bulgari logo includes the word “Roma” beneath the brand name, which reinforces the brand’s connection to Italy and its rich cultural heritage. Logos also help to differentiate luxury jewelry brands from one another. Each unique logo tells a story and sets a brand apart from its competitors, helping to establish a recognizable and iconic brand identity in the competitive world of luxury jewelry. In addition to branding and differentiation, logos also play an important role in creating a positive customer experience. A well-designed logo can make a customer feel special and valued, contributing to a memorable and enjoyable shopping experience. The use of logos on luxury jewelry packaging signifies that the jewelry inside is a precious and treasured item, further adding to the sense of excitement and anticipation that customers feel when opening a piece of luxury jewelry.
